What is Emergency Board-Up?
Emergency Board Up Solutions board-up describes the process of briefly securing a property by covering openings such as doors and windows with tough plywood sheets. This acts as a protective barrier against weather components, burglars, and further damage. The board-up procedure is essential in circumstances like:

Carrying out a board-up service requires cautious planning and execution. Here's a step-by-step guide to effectively board up a Property Damage Control:
Assess Damage: Identify all areas that need boarding up.Gather Materials: Secure necessary materials such as plywood, screws, a saw, and a drill.Step Openings: Accurately measure doors and windows to guarantee the boards fit.Cut Plywood: Cut the plywood to size based on your measurements.Secure Plywood: Use screws to securely connect the plywood to the structure. Ensure it's securely fitted to prevent wind and particles from entering.Examine Stability: Once set up, check to ensure all boards are secure and steady.Suggested Tools and MaterialsPlywood sheets (3/4 inch density recommended)Wood screwsPower drill or screwdriverMeasuring tapeSaw (hand saw or circular saw)Safety goggles and glovesWhen to Call Professionals

Q: How long does a board-up last?A: A board-up can be a temporary solution for weeks to months, depending on weather conditions and structural stability.

Q: Do I need an authorization for board-up?
A: Generally, no authorization is needed for temporary boarding. However, inspecting local regulations is a good idea.

Q: Can I get rid of the boards myself?A: Yes, if
you have the right tools and the structural damage has actually been fixed, you can securely remove the boards.

Q: How much do board-up services generally cost?A: Costs can vary
from ₤ 150 to ₤ 600 depending upon the size of the location and products utilized.

Q: What if my windows are already broken?A: Immediate boarding is vital to prevent additional damage and secure your property. Call a professional service if needed.
